Completed Hepa B Immunization. Increased Titer. Should I Take Another Shot?
Hello! I had completed my Hepa B immunization 18 yrs ago and my titer was low , less than 2. I had another shot last month to increase my titer and to accomplish the requirement of my employer. they said I must have 2 shots. Is it advisable to have another shot again or do i need t check my titer before the injection? Thanks!
Hello, You are considered to be immune if your titre is above10 iu. You must get your titre checked before taking another shot of hepatitis B. Normally only one injection should be enough to raise the titre but if found deficient,go for 2nd shot. Thanks
